Handover: Pinwheel loyalty-points ledger. Ledger is append-only; never mutate rows. Corrections go in as reversal entries with a reason code. Nightly balancer job reconciles point totals against the rewards cache — if it drifts, trust the ledger. Expiry sweeps run Sundays; watch for timezone edge cases. Schema docs are in the ledger wiki. Migrations require two approvals. The signing store for ledger exports opens with the recovery passphrase below.

strongbox words: druvan-lamys-eliius-jorax-istox-soreth-ulays-gilix-ralix-oliiel-norwyn-casvan-praius

**Release checklist — Varnstead Ledger 4.2**

Item 7: Spreadsheet export memory cap. Verify the XLSX exporter streams rows instead of buffering the full workbook. Prior builds allocated up to 1.8 GB on 500k-row exports, risking OOM kills in the shared tenant pool and potential denial-of-service via crafted export requests. Confirm the hard cap of 256 MB per export worker is enforced and that exceeding it aborts cleanly with no partial file left on disk. Security sign-off requires the exact build under test, noted below.

session token of kahog-bahif = htk9_f63daec35

# Flaglight Rollouts — Approvals

Quick version for on-call: any rollout touching more than 5% of traffic needs an approval in Flaglight before the ramp continues. Kill switches don't need approval — just flip them and note it in the incident channel. Scheduled ramps pause automatically if error budget burns hot. If you're stuck at 2 a.m. with a pending approval, there's one person authorized to override, and that's the approver below.

account owner for tagep-bafof: Norael Gilax Juleth

## Release steps — GateTally turnstile counter

Freeze counts five minutes before deploy at Harrowfield Arena. Drain the ingest buffer, snapshot the tally DB, then push the new counter binary to all gate nodes. Verify per-gate totals reconcile within ±2 before reopening ingest. Roll back immediately on drift. All gate-node pushes must be signed; the deploy key is below.

deploy key for kagup-bawig: bky9_ZMq28eTw9